Thirty years of abortion (nucleus - winter 1997)

Four million abortions have been performed in Britain since the passing of the Abortion Act in 1967. There is now one abortion for every four live births. The typical woman having an abortion today is single, under 25 and in her first pregnancy. In 98.6% of cases the justification given...
